Afrofuturism

Sign up or log in to save this to your schedule, view media, leave feedback and see who's attending!

Afrofuturism is a literary and cultural aesthetic that combines elements of science fiction, fantasy and magic realism with non-Western cosmologies in order to examine issues of race and ethnicity. Our panelists will discuss the history of the aesthetic and offer examples of the best books, movies and music.
